Maria Ioana Constantin (born 5 January 2001) is a Romanian alpine skier. She competed at the 2022 Winter Olympics, in Women's slalom, and Women's giant slalom.[1][2]
She competed at the 2021 FIS World Ski Championships at Cortina d'Ampezzo and FIS Junior World Ski Championship.[3]
